Lead Technical Artist CG Jobs

Job Description

Crytek is looking for a Lead Technical Artist with a focus on pipeline and tools, to help the games and engine teams in their Tech Art needs.

Responsibilities


  • Lead the day-to-day management of the Technical Art – Tools/Pipeline team;
  • Drive the development of the Technical Art – Tools/Pipeline team;
  • Along with the Technical Director & Producer conduct regular appraisal, review and objective setting for the Technical Art – Tools/Pipeline team;
  • Ensure good communication & coordination between your department and other disciplines involved in the development process;
  • Steer the recruitment process by conducting interviews and helping to drive the selection of staff with the team;
  • Give constructive feedback to your team members and their work to achieve the best possible results;
  • Help team members to grow and improve and generally care for a healthy team environment;
  • Prepare tasks & monitor the overall schedule for the technical art – tools/pipeline team in conjunction with Technical Artists, Producers and other Project Managers;
  • Collaborate with discipline leads to evaluate and develop production processes that fits the team’s requirements and be able to coordinate and communicate to the Technical Art Team;
  • Define and enforce good working practices and structure for the given project, based on scope and resources.;
  • Keep up with the latest technology trends;
  • Prepare and coordinate tasks with other Technical Artists.


Skills & Requirements

  • 10+ years of professional experience in software or games;
  • At least 1 AAA title shipped as a Lead Technical Artist;
  • Knowledgeable in using Python, C/C++, C#, MEL/Maxscript and common DCC tools such as Houdini, Maya, Max, and Blender;
  • Management and project planning experience;
  • Excellent understanding of production procedures and software employed in the team;
  • Expert understanding of current game art processes, limitations and dependencies;
  • Strong ability to give constructive, precise and clear feedback in all processes of asset creation, while not losing sight of the bigger picture;
  • Good interpersonal skills;
  • Good motivational skills;
  • Excellent written and verbal communication;
  • Able to manage, plan and organize time;
  • Ability to work under pressure and with tight deadlines at all levels;
  • Ability to manage the demands of numerous people and tasks;
  • Team leadership qualities and a team player.


Pluses

  • Recruitment/interviewing experience;
  • Worked in first-person shooter titles;
  • Experience working with the CRYENGINE or any In-House/Proprietary Game Engine.
